PIC18F2480/2580/4480/4580
24.2.3.1
The ECAN module contains 6 message buffers that can
be programmed as transmit or receive buffers. Any of
these buffers can also be programmed to automatically
handle RTR messages.

RXFUL: Receive Full Status bit
1 = Receive buffer contains a received message
0 = Receive buffer is open to receive a new message
RXM1: Receive Buffer Mode bit
1 = Receive all messages including partial and invalid (acceptance filters are ignored)
0 = Receive all valid messages as per acceptance filters
RXRTRRO: Read-Only Remote Transmission Request for Received Message bit
1 = Received message is a remote transmission request
0 = Received message is not a remote transmission request
FILHIT<4:0>: Filter Hit bits
These bits indicate which acceptance filter enabled the last message reception into this buffer.
01111 = Acceptance Filter 15 (RXF15)
01110 = Acceptance Filter 14 (RXF14)
...
00001 = Acceptance Filter 1 (RXF1)
00000 = Acceptance Filter 0 (RXF0)
